Centracom DTMF
I have a Centracom II not a "gold" or "plus". When I purchased it (used) the only paging feature on the console was QCII. Is there a way to add DTMF to this console or is that only a feature of the "gold" and "plus" consoles? The console and CEB came with five floppy disk's but It wont let me view them. I believe it asked for a code and I have no clue what it is talking about. Help please!!!!!!!!!
Re: Centracom DTMF
CCII will support DTMF paging, but there's no "live dial", meaning you can't key a resource and just dial DTMF out on it. It has to be sent as a DTMF page.
If you're using original CCII with OMI boards, you'll need to find the UV EPROM reprogramming equipment and reprovision the OMI's for DTMF paging.
If you have CCII+ with TOMI boards, life is a bit easier, especially if you have EEPROM's on the TOMI's.
But yes, CCII/II+ supports the following formats (at least, maybe more, this is just what I remember off the top of my head):
Quick-Call I (2+2), Quick-Call II (1+1), DTMF, 5/6 Tone, SeCode/Digital Dial (2 formats), Single Tone.
